Emma Grant is a junior at Michigan State University, where she’s double majoring in horticulture and crop and soil science, and minoring in ag business. Her hometown is Suttons Bay, and she’s enjoyed running the farmers market there for the last two years. After working on cherry farms and at the Northwest Michigan Horticultural Research Center, she’s really interested in doing meaningful research that really helps farmers find solutions to growing problems.
